One of my hens was hurt very badly. She has a severe splinter break to thigh bone. I pressed the bones into place and taped it snuggly. I am really worried about this bird. It is three days and she is eating and drinking fine. She has even laid two eggs during since the accident. HOWEVER, I am noticing a green discoloring on her lower leg. I don't know if this is bruising or what. She seems fine otherwise. I can tell it hurts her if it is moved to much. It does not smell. The entire lower leg may have been injured too, but not broken. I would think she would show other symptoms by three days. Is green bruising normal????

Yes, green bruising is normal.

Chickens can show bruising in various colors from green, blue to black.

How are you keeping her?

It may be possible to heal a break like that, but be aware that a lot of times breaks do become infected. If you have a vet that can see her that would be best, they can prescribe antibiotics that may help her out.
